Abstract

The invention discloses a preparation method of a superfine calcium carbonate modified rubber material and belongs to the technical field of preparation of rubber composite materials. The preparation method comprises the steps of carrying out surface modification on super-fine calcium carbonate; plasticating natural rubber NR; burdening ingredients and mixing; preparing a rubber compound film; and carrying out vulcanization treatment on the rubber compound film. By adopting a silane coupling agent to treat superfine calcium carbonate powder and introducing double bond groups onto the surface of the superfine calcium carbonate powder, methyl methacrylate is subjected to free radical polymerization to obtain superfine calcium carbonate / silane coupling agent / methyl methacrylate composite particles in the presence of superfine calcium carbonate / the silane coupling agent. In addition, the rubber is filled with calcium carbonate subjected to grafted modification, so that mechanical properties of the grafted modification system are superior to those of an unmodified filling system; superfine calcium carbonate is dispersed more uniformly in a rubber matrix, and further the compatibility of calcium carbonate and the rubber is improved as well as the use amount of raw rubber is reduced and the cost of products is reduced.

[0001] The invention belongs to the technical field of rubber composite material preparation, and in particular relates to a preparation method of ultrafine calcium carbonate modified rubber material. Background technique

[0002] Composite materials are heterogeneous materials composed of two or more materials with different physical and chemical properties in a microscopic or macroscopic form. Because of pure natural rubber or synthetic rubber, whether it is unvulcanized raw rubber or vulcanized rubber, its physical and mechanical properties are very poor and it is difficult to meet the requirements of use. Therefore, compounding is one of the inevitable trends in the development of rubber materials. Contents of the invention
